Macrogen, to Start Sequencing Service in the U.S
Macrogen Corp. announced that it will start to provide biotechnology researchers in Maryland with sequencing service from 26th this month. To this end, Macrogen Corp. has completed all necessary preparations for the service, including state-of-the-art gene analysis equipments in the Rockville MTDC, and experts for the sequencing analysis and the service.
The company is expecting a great result since Montgomery County, its location, is a typical "bio-cluster" with many biotech companies and the private-, or government-funded institutes including NIH and FDA, and therefore it can expect excellent researching environment and support from the state government. Dr. Jin-han Hong, the CEO of this company, said that it will apply the know-how and operating systems for sequencing that its parent company, Macrogen Inc. Korea, has accumulated for the last few years. He added that the company is planning to provide the researchers with the best "overnight express" sequencing for a low price, thereby helping their successful research activities.
Macrogen Corp. is planning to expand its gene analysis service to middle and western part of the U.S, as well as its business fields into DNA chips and genetically engineered mice.
